I ordered the really popular red Realisation wrap dress and it’s just ok. It’s very low cut in the front and not bra friendly. The main issue I have with it is that it’s long sleeved and the silk is not that breathable for some reason, and so it gets really hot. Would highly recommend Reformation dresses over Realisation. They have a lot of similar wrap dress styles and I find them more breathable, which is ironic because most Ref dresses aren’t even silk.
